Skip to content
Snippets Groups Projects

Feature upgrade to9 lts

Merged Kevin Ditscheid requested to merge feature_UpgradeTo9LTS into master
Compare and Show latest version
5 files
+ 28
14
Compare changes
  • Side-by-side
  • Inline
Files
5
@@ -766,7 +766,11 @@ class AccountController extends ActionController {
$client->setClientSecret($appSecret);
$client->addScope(Google_Service_Plus::USERINFO_EMAIL);
$client->addScope(Google_Service_Plus::USERINFO_PROFILE);
$client->setRedirectUri($this->request->getBaseUri() . 'index.php?type=' . $callbackPageTypeNum);
$uri = $GLOBALS['TSFE']->cObj->typoLink_URL([
'parameter' => 't3://page?uid=' . $GLOBALS['TSFE']->id . '&type=' . $callbackPageTypeNum,
'forceAbsoluteUrl' => TRUE
]);
$client->setRedirectUri($uri);
$authenticationUrl = $client->createAuthUrl();
HttpUtility::redirect($authenticationUrl);
@@ -783,8 +787,12 @@ class AccountController extends ActionController {
]
);
$helper = $client->getRedirectLoginHelper();
$uri = $GLOBALS['TSFE']->cObj->typoLink_URL([
'parameter' => 't3://page?uid=' . $GLOBALS['TSFE']->id . '&type=' . $callbackPageTypeNum,
'forceAbsoluteUrl' => TRUE
]);
$authenticationUrl = $helper->getLoginUrl(
$this->request->getBaseUri() . 'index.php?type=' . $callbackPageTypeNum, ['email']
$uri, ['email']
);
HttpUtility::redirect($authenticationUrl);
break;
@@ -825,9 +833,11 @@ class AccountController extends ActionController {
$client = new Google_Client();
$client->setClientId($appId);
$client->setClientSecret($appSecret);
$client->setRedirectUri(
$this->request->getBaseUri() . 'index.php?type=' . $callbackPageTypeNum
);
$uri = $GLOBALS['TSFE']->cObj->typoLink_URL([
'parameter' => 't3://page?uid=' . $GLOBALS['TSFE']->id . '&type=' . $callbackPageTypeNum,
'forceAbsoluteUrl' => TRUE
]);
$client->setRedirectUri($uri);
$client->addScope(Google_Service_Plus::USERINFO_EMAIL);
$client->addScope(Google_Service_Plus::USERINFO_PROFILE);
$client->authenticate($_GET['code']);
@@ -889,8 +899,12 @@ class AccountController extends ActionController {
]
);
$helper = $client->getRedirectLoginHelper();
$uri = $GLOBALS['TSFE']->cObj->typoLink_URL([
'parameter' => 't3://page?uid=' . $GLOBALS['TSFE']->id . '&type=' . $callbackPageTypeNum,
'forceAbsoluteUrl' => TRUE
]);
$token = $helper->getAccessToken(
$this->request->getBaseUri() . 'index.php?type=' . $callbackPageTypeNum
$uri
);
if ($token) {
$oAuth2Client = $client->getOAuth2Client();
Loading